Ivory Coast: The new provisional voter list is ready

By on July 15, 2010
The new provisional voter list is approved by the Independent Electoral Commission (CEI), and can be consulted, as early as Thursday, across the Ivorian territory and also in the embassies and the consulates of the Ivory Coast, retained during the operation of the electoral registration and identification of the population. The list will also be available on the website of the CEI.

The list is about 5.7 million potential voters and is the result of collaboration between all the technical operators involved in the electoral process, including the National Institute of Statistics (INS), the National Identification Office (ONI), the National Commission for the Supervision of Identification (CNSI) and the French private operator Sagem Security.
This listing should lead to the final voter list, after managing all the registration litigations on the electoral roll open since Monday by the CEI and the “verification” of the status of about 1.7 million people, under the leadership of the Prime Minister.
Now, “the processing work will go very quickly and smoothly”, the CIS President, Youssouf Bakayoko, has stated.
The door is now wide open to the implementation of the presidential elections, pending since 2005 for lack of political consensus and expected to end the long Ivorian crisis.
